- Summary:
- An original and fresh examination of the physical, economic, and social environment that sets the Twin Cities apart from other U.S. cities of its size.
- Contents:
- Contents; Preface; Acknowledgments; Chapter 1: The Character of the Place; Chapter 2: The First Century and a Half; Chapter 3: Inside the Central Cities: Land Use, People, and Neighborhoods; Chapter 4: Postwar Suburban Growth and Consequences for the Central Cities; Chapter 5: Recycling the Central Cities: Infrastructure Change at the Core; Chapter 6: The Suburbs and Beyond: Living, Working, and Planning for the Future; Notes; Sources; Bibliography and Suggestions for Further Reading; Index
